JANUARY SENIOR WILL We the Senior Class of January, 1941, of Scienceville High School in the City of Youngstown, State of Ohio, do declare this is our last Will and Testament. Theodore Almer leaves his ability to skip school two weeks at a time to Louis Stieb . . . Beatrice Menaldi is given Helen Fedorls quietness which she practiced at all times . . . James Carter leaves his knitting needles and sweater designs to Mary Callahan . . . Bonnie Johnson leaves his position 011 the football squad to Albert Little. to be filled to the best of his ability . , . . Margaret Lenkey is requested to keep Dorothy Seiglts hearty laugh alive . . . Lucretia Johnson wishes Marie Nichols to take over her square dancing knowledge . . . Agnes Robnik Will please take over Josephine Bruce's position as assistant to Mr. Benninger in keeping the Art Supply room neat . . . T0 Mike Perlin and Ponnie Blunt. Caroline Traenkle leaves her love of reading all the popular books . . . To Charles Hassey and John Roth are presented Phyllis Deterdingis musical lingers; take care of them boys! . . . Frances Green leaves her compact and cosmetic kit to Martha Boyd . . . Angeline Del Flore leaves her ability to fascinate Sophomore boys t0 Sophie Tatar and Wilma May . . . Eleanor Smith leaves all the unfinished mimeograph work Of the Comet, t0 Stella White and Mary March . . . 'lio Helen Pizzoferrato, Delores Walker leaves her marriage prospects . . . Blanche Rosser leaves her recipe box on how to win a husband through his stomach to Norma Benini . . . to Edward Wurm and Joe Zavatsky, Kenneth Hazel leaves his book on how to get along with the girls . . . George Kirkman leaves his permits from class to run the movie machine to George Sando . . . T0 Orval Annabel, Frank Rendes leaves his permanent wave and his favorite beauty shop . . . Marlin Shepherd leaves to Victor Lazar his Old lizzie, all the Hat tires and its motor trouble; to Bert Shipton and Mike Naples, Bill Cowden leaves his love of eating; maybe it will beneht them also . . .
